123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197198199200 |
- <!DOCTYPE html>
- <html lang="zh-CN">
- <head>
- <meta charset="UTF-8">
- <meta name="viewport" content="width=device-width, initial-scale=1.0">
- <title>系统集成指南 - 极速支付</title>
- <meta name="description" content="极速支付系统集成指南,包含系统对接流程、接口规范和技术要求。">
- <meta name="keywords" content="系统集成,支付对接,接口规范,技术文档">
- <link rel="stylesheet" href="../style.css">
- <style>
- .article-container {
- max-width: 800px;
- margin: 0 auto;
- padding: 40px 20px;
- }
-
- .article-header {
- margin-bottom: 40px;
- }
-
- .article-title {
- font-size: 2.5em;
- color: #3498db;
- margin-bottom: 20px;
- }
-
- .article-meta {
- color: #666;
- font-size: 0.9em;
- margin-bottom: 30px;
- }
-
- .article-content {
- line-height: 1.8;
- color: #333;
- }
-
- .article-content h2 {
- color: #2c3e50;
- margin: 40px 0 20px;
- font-size: 1.8em;
- }
-
- .article-content p {
- margin-bottom: 20px;
- }
-
- .article-content ul {
- margin-bottom: 20px;
- padding-left: 20px;
- }
-
- .article-content li {
- margin-bottom: 10px;
- }
-
- .code-block {
- background: #f5f5f5;
- padding: 15px;
- border-radius: 5px;
- margin: 20px 0;
- font-family: monospace;
- overflow-x: auto;
- }
-
- .integration-step {
- margin-bottom: 30px;
- padding: 20px;
- background: #f8f9fa;
- border-radius: 5px;
- }
-
- .step-title {
- font-weight: bold;
- color: #2c3e50;
- margin-bottom: 15px;
- font-size: 1.2em;
- }
-
- .step-content {
- color: #666;
- }
-
- .back-to-list {
- display: inline-block;
- margin-top: 40px;
- color: #3498db;
- text-decoration: none;
- }
-
- .back-to-list:hover {
- text-decoration: underline;
- }
- </style>
- </head>
- <body>
- <div class="article-container">
- <div class="article-header">
- <h1 class="article-title">系统集成指南</h1>
- <div class="article-meta">
- <span>发布时间:2024-04-22</span>
- <span style="margin: 0 10px;">|</span>
- <span>作者:极速支付团队</span>
- </div>
- </div>
-
- <div class="article-content">
- <h2>一、集成前准备</h2>
- <div class="integration-step">
- <div class="step-title">1. 获取商户信息</div>
- <div class="step-content">
- <p>在开始集成前,您需要准备以下信息:</p>
- <ul>
- <li>商户ID(merchant_id)</li>
- <li>API密钥(api_key)</li>
- <li>回调地址(notify_url)</li>
- </ul>
- </div>
- </div>
-
- <div class="integration-step">
- <div class="step-title">2. 环境准备</div>
- <div class="step-content">
- <p>确保您的系统满足以下要求:</p>
- <ul>
- <li>支持HTTPS协议</li>
- <li>服务器时间准确</li>
- <li>具备接收异步通知的能力</li>
- </ul>
- </div>
- </div>
-
- <h2>二、集成流程</h2>
- <div class="integration-step">
- <div class="step-title">1. 接口对接</div>
- <div class="step-content">
- <p>主要接口包括:</p>
- <ul>
- <li>创建订单接口</li>
- <li>查询订单接口</li>
- <li>退款接口</li>
- <li>异步通知接口</li>
- </ul>
- </div>
- </div>
-
- <div class="integration-step">
- <div class="step-title">2. 签名验证</div>
- <div class="step-content">
- <p>所有接口调用都需要进行签名验证:</p>
- <div class="code-block">
- // 签名示例
- const sign = md5(merchant_id + order_no + amount + api_key);
- </div>
- </div>
- </div>
-
- <h2>三、测试流程</h2>
- <div class="integration-step">
- <div class="step-title">1. 沙箱环境测试</div>
- <div class="step-content">
- <p>建议先在沙箱环境完成测试:</p>
- <ul>
- <li>创建测试订单</li>
- <li>模拟支付流程</li>
- <li>验证回调通知</li>
- </ul>
- </div>
- </div>
-
- <div class="integration-step">
- <div class="step-title">2. 生产环境验证</div>
- <div class="step-content">
- <p>测试通过后,进行生产环境验证:</p>
- <ul>
- <li>切换至生产环境</li>
- <li>进行小额交易测试</li>
- <li>确认结算流程</li>
- </ul>
- </div>
- </div>
-
- <h2>四、注意事项</h2>
- <div class="integration-step">
- <div class="step-title">安全建议</div>
- <div class="step-content">
- <ul>
- <li>妥善保管API密钥</li>
- <li>使用HTTPS协议传输数据</li>
- <li>定期更新密钥</li>
- <li>做好日志记录</li>
- </ul>
- </div>
- </div>
- </div>
-
- <a href="../index2.html" class="back-to-list">← 返回文章列表</a>
- </div>
- </body>
- </html>
|